Single to right with runners on 1st and 2nd

The defense protects third and home while keeping the relay lane organized behind a single to right.

Step 1

Ball to right

Right field attacks the ball while the rest of the defense builds the safety net.

  • RF: Charge the ball and get it under control.
  • CF: Slide toward right-center as the deep backup.
  • LF: Sprint behind third base in case the throw gets away.
  • 3B: Get to the bag early and show a target.
  • P: Run behind home plate to protect the backstop.

Step 2

Relay lane forms

Middle infielders line up the relay while the corners stay home on their bags.

  • SS: Move into the main cutoff lane from right field.
  • 2B: Trail the relay and watch the runner trying for second.
  • 1B: Return to first base as the safety outlet.
  • C: Set up at the plate and call the throw if it comes home.

Step 3

Play finishes

The defense gives the throw a clear target at third or home and stays behind the play.

  • C: Receive the throw at home if the lead runner tries to score.
  • 3B: Hold third base for a force or tag play.
  • LF: Stay behind third as the last line of defense.
  • P: Keep backing up the plate until the play is over.

Know every job

Per-position instructions

RF Right Field

Field the ball cleanly and make a quick, accurate throw in.

CF Center Field

Move behind right field as deep support and keep extra bases from happening.

LF Left Field

Back up third base every time the throw could go there.

3B Third Base

Own the third-base bag and be ready for the first hard throw.

SS Shortstop

Be the main cutoff unless a coach calls another relay.

2B Second Base

Trail the relay and protect second base behind the play.

1B First Base

Return to first as the safety valve if the throw is cut off.

P Pitcher

Sprint behind home plate and stay there until the play ends.

C Catcher

Communicate loudly and set the target at home plate.
